Output d407911085dec89a22deb45a77849f077085e4fda95e9d6b207ad667e529332f:20

value
3061661
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57c246d1e8cf4c84ed5fe1bde286a5d04f158411 OP_EQUALVERIFY OP_CHECKSIG
address
1912XGUkuU3xznXmk4qrvK2okVrbkfPVEA
transaction
d407911085dec89a22deb45a77849f077085e4fda95e9d6b207ad667e529332f
spent
true